In the latest episode of TechThisWeek, the newsroom gauges the readiness of Indian mobility startups to induct electric vehicles into their fleets, even as several startups in the segment chalk out go-to-market strategies.

While ride-hailing startup Ola announced the appointment of an automobile veteran to head its electric vehicles business in Europe, dockless bike rentals provider Bounce plans to turn its entire fleet electric by the second half of 2021.

Also in the podcast: 

  • Central government think-tank NITI Aayog released a white paper that advocates regulation of online fantasy sports platforms (OFSP) such as Dream11, My Team11, PayTM First Games and Mobile Premier League. 
  • An IPO flurry as four Silicon Valley startups debuted trade on Nasdaq and NYSE in about 24 hrs. Each of the companies operate in unique spaces of technology-enabled service offerings.
  • Indian IT exporters TCS and HCL are yet to snooze into the winter, with no pause to their overseas expansion plans for the coming quarters yet, paving way for new jobs in the sector.
